PPP leaders anxious about Bilawal Bhutto's security

Karachi, Fri, 27 Mar 2009 ANI

Karachi, Mar. 27 (ANI): Pakistan People's Party leaders are concerned about the security of party chairman Bilawal Bhutto Zardari, who is currently in Pakistan to attend the joint session of the Parliament and the death anniversary of his late grandfather Zulfikar Ali Bhutto.

 

Bilawal Bhutto has been moving across the country publicly leaving people quite surprised.

 

He was spotted shopping in the Clifton and Defence area, and also stepped out of his bulletproof vehicle in Larkana to buy fruits from a local stall.

 

Senior party leaders are concerned about his security being handled by the same people who were responsible for Benazir Bhutto's security prior to assassination.

 

Bilawal plans to meet party leaders and consult them on party and government affairs.

 

Sources said Bilawal is keen to bring back old party leaders into the decision-making process, is also having reservations about some government affairs.

 

Party cadres are happy to see Bilawal active in the country.

 

"I am not worried about the party's future. Bilawal Bhutto is our chairman and the party will unite under his leadership," a senior party worker told The News. (ANI)
